WatcherObject's save() and soft_delete() do not also update the object auto-filled fields

Bug Description

Follow-up on the comment made in https://review.openstack.org/#/c/393703/9/watcher/tests/notifications/test_audit_notification.py

This problem is due to the fact that we do not back propagate the result of the DB queries made on the associated DB entities.

    Fixed update of WatcherObject fields on update

    I this changeset, I fixed the issue whereby object auto fields are not
    being updated within the WatcherObject after an update.
